Volkswagen has an agreement with the unions.

Finally, an agreement was reached between the two. Volkswagen And the union IG Metal which would avoid the closure of German factories and forced layoffs. The price to pay? 35 thousand exits by 2030 and decline in productivity.

Agreement between Volkswagen and IG Metall

The last agreement with the unions to suspend collective layoffs was reached in 1994 and then canceled last September. The company, whose main objective is to reduce costs 17 billion Over the next two years, he initially pushed for 55,000 job cuts.

In the end, it was decided to proceed with reduced production activities at five plants to ensure operational continuity. In particular, the assembly line in Zwickau will be closed and converted exclusively to the production of electric models. Q4-etron by Audi. There ID.3 And Kapra was born. He will be transferred to Wolfsburg with the future. Electric golf. gave ID.4 A home will be found in Emden, while production of the traditional Golf will be moved to Mexico.

However, if layoffs and plant closures were avoided in Germany, on the other hand it all came at a cost. The plan actually envisages fundamental changes for operations in Germany. 35000 jobs (29% of total workforce). This would be through a “socially responsible downsizing”, with voluntary exits and unchanged retirements. In addition, the company’s productivity is expected to decline.

With the deal signed, Volkswagen has averted the risk of prolonged strikes and protests. The workers agreed to give up part of the bonus. Employment Guarantee By 2030.

German Chancellor Olaf Schulz described the deal as “positive and socially acceptable” that “guarantees a positive future for the group and its employees”. The agreement came after 70 hours of grueling negotiations: “We managed to find a solution for employees at Volkswagen sites that guarantees jobs, protects products and at the same time the future “allows significant investment,” the union announced. “The agreement represents an important signal for the future sustainability of the Volkswagen brand,” he said. The Volkswagen crisis

From around September 100,000 workers He participated in two separate strikes. Second Patrick HummelOf Ubs, the strikes, if prolonged, could have hurt the group. 100 million euros per day.

The company’s problems are related to slowness. Chinese marketwhose profits managed to compensate for the poor results obtained in Europe.Electric carWith the development of Chinese technology and the lack of a convincing model produced by Volkswagen.
